Starting pitchers at Shea have a long tradition of getting a designated record played.


Posted


Edgy DC wrote:
Starting pitchers at Shea have a long tradition of getting a designated record played.


Indeed. Glavine has been using "Sweet Child O'Mine" since he's been a Met.
Victor Zambrano used "Vertigo" last year.

While I'd like to forget most of what David Cone did for the Mets in '03, I always thought his choice of "Need You Tonight" was inspired.
